WebHornworms have horns on their bodies. The tomato hornworms have black horns on their body. On the other hand, tobacco hornworms have red horns on their bodies. Rest assured that these horns will not sting humans if you pick these worms up. The horns won’t even hurt animals when they try to eat the worms. The horns on hornworms are not dangerous. WebCommon Name: Tomato hornworm Scientific Name: Manduca quinquemaculata (Haworth) Order: Lepidoptera Description: Caterpillars can reach 3 to 4 inches in length, are green with prominent diagonal white stripes along the sides of the body and a black-colored “horn” on the back end. Web13 aug. 2012 · Hornworms are the caterpillar stage of sphinx or hawk moths. These are also popularly known as “hummingbird moths” because they hover while feeding resembling hummingbird behavior. It is easy to tell if you have a tomato hornworm because they can defoliate a tomato plant very quickly. They will even feed on the fruits. WebThe tobacco hornworm, Manduca sexta (L.), is a common pest of plants in the family Solanaceae, which includes tobacco, tomato, pepper, eggplant, and various ornamentals and weeds (del Campo and Renwick 1999).
